Auburn Basketball's non-conference schedule continues to take shape as the Tigers add Middle Tennessee to a slate that is becoming increasingly unique. In this episode of The Barn Hoops Podcast, we break down what the matchup brings to Auburn's schedule, where it fits among the Tigers' growing list of opponents, and what it tells us about the program's approach to scheduling in 2026-27. We also examine the rise of neutral-site games and why they're becoming more valuable than ever in the NIL era. With event organizers, collectives, and schools all searching for new revenue streams, neutral-site matchups are no longer just about exposure—they're becoming important financial opportunities that can directly benefit programs and players alike. Plus, we discuss the surprising location change for Duke vs. Michigan and how modern media rights agreements continue to reshape college basketball.
